Baker,<br>The first time I saw my MR2 I though... sure it's got nice lines but that car is way too small. However after a short, for the hell of it, test drive I was hooked too. It is the perfect car to 'throw around'. Driving this car is it's real joy.<br>And man I know what you mean when you talk about that whistling sound. I put a K&N air filter in my '86 and the sound got even more delightful. I have also rigged up a scoop that gets cool air from under the car. There was some silly box like thing under the air cleaner that had a round connector to the air intake. I ripped out this box and ran a big tube from the bottom of the car to the air cleaner intake. Along with a bigger exhaust the whole thing is amazing. I swear I added 10 hp. I probably didn't get that much but you can feel the difference. When a car is engineered as good as the MR2, it seems like very little work is needed to make it faster. Oh yeah and it's light as a feather too...I bet that helps.<br>As for winter driving woah! Doesn't it seem like when the car fish tails it has this 'point of no return' that's much much different (and sooner) from a rear wheel front engine car? I drove mine a little 2 winters ago and have been storing it since then.
